eikel — meaning in English

Dutch → English · translate English → Dutch instead

English meaning

  • acorn noun The nut of the oak tree, oval-shaped and sitting in a small woody cup.
  • douchebag noun An obnoxious, arrogant, or unpleasant person (slang).
  • glans noun A structure at the extremity of the penis and of the clitoris in humans and other mammals.
  • member noun A person who belongs to a group, club, organisation, or team.
  • pillock noun British informal term for a stupid or annoying person.
